Buying Guide: Walking Shoe for Broken Foot

Understanding My Needs

When I found myself dealing with a broken foot, I realized that choosing the right walking shoe was essential for my recovery. My primary goal was to ensure comfort and support while minimizing pain. I knew that a well-designed shoe could make a significant difference in my healing process.

Key Features to Look For

I paid close attention to several features that I found crucial when selecting a walking shoe. First, I sought shoes with ample cushioning to absorb impact and provide comfort. I also looked for shoes with a wide toe box, allowing my foot to spread naturally without pressure.

Arch Support Matters

Arch support became a top priority for me. I learned that proper arch support helps distribute weight evenly and reduces strain on my foot. I found that shoes with built-in arch support or the option to add orthotic insoles were beneficial for my situation.

Choosing the Right Size

Getting the right size was something I couldn’t overlook. I made sure to measure my foot accurately and considered trying on shoes later in the day when my foot tends to swell. I also kept in mind that I may need a half size larger to accommodate any swelling during my recovery.

Lightweight Materials

I found that lightweight materials played a significant role in my comfort. Heavier shoes added unnecessary strain to my foot, so I sought out options made with breathable and lightweight materials. This helped keep my foot from feeling weighed down during my walks.

Stability and Flexibility

Stability was another important aspect for me. I wanted shoes that provided enough rigidity to support my foot without being overly stiff. A shoe that strikes a balance between stability and flexibility allowed me to move naturally while promoting healing.

Traction and Grip

I quickly realized that traction was essential for safety. I looked for shoes with a non-slip sole to prevent any slips or falls, especially when walking on uneven surfaces. A good grip provided me with the confidence I needed to move around without fear.
